The Jobs Robots Won't Steal

While artificial intelligence develops at an astonishing pace, there are certain occupations that remain firmly in the realm of human expertise. These tasks require a unique blend of creativity, empathy, and critical thinking that AI simply cannot mimic.

  • Think about artistic professions such as painting, writing, and music composition. These require a deep understanding of human emotions and experiences, which is something AI currently lacks.
  • In the healthcare field, AI can assist with tasks like diagnosing illnesses, but it cannot replace the human touch necessary for patient care and support.
  • Similarly, teaching demands a profound connection with students, adaptability to individual needs, and the ability to inspire and motivate.

Furthermore, professions that demand complex problem-solving in dynamic environments, such as emergency response or crisis management, will continue to rely on human insight. While AI can be a valuable tool, it cannot fully grasp the nuances and complexities of these difficult situations.
